I. OBJECTIVE The learners will be able to identify an imperative sentence


II. Subject Matter
Topic: Identify an imperative sentence
References: K to 12 Curriculum Guide for Grade Ill (EN36-Ib-1.4.8)
Materials : Paper, PowerPoint, flashcard, box

The teacher will present the meaning of imperative sentence

Imperative sentence
- is a sentence that expresses a direct command, request,
invitations, warning, or instruction.

Example:
Don't go there, it's dangerous.
Can you give me a cup of water, please.

The class will be divided into two groups.


Mechanics of the game: There are two boxes infront
contains sentences. Each group will find an imperative
Group Activity sentence as many as they can and they will paste it on
the board. The group that will have many imperative
sentence that is pasted on the board will be the
winner. The group will only have 15 mins to find
imperative sentences in the box.
